Abstract: CE.S.I.S. project, promoted by the National Institute of Geophysics and Volcanology and funded by Ministry of Instruction, University, and Scientific Research (MIUR) foresees the realization of a permanent seismic, accelerometric and geodetic network in Southern Italy, and the consequent realization of a Research Centre for seismology and seismic engineering.The Geographical Information System (SIT) is a main part of the CESIS Project, because it proposes to collect and to integrate cartographic and descriptive information for the analysis of the territorial, seismological and geological characteristics of South Italy. The SIT has a double role: first, it is a support in the activities of the technicians and researchers, especially in siting of both seismic and GPS stations; second, with its huge amount of geographic information, it renders the starting base for applications Gis-based in the seismology and for evaluation of the seismic risk.
